Understanding the Golap Gram Location

For quick reference:

  • Region: Savar, Dhaka District
  • Distance: ~45 minutes by car from central Dhaka
  • Coordinates: approx. 23.85° N , 90.25° E

Golap Gram Near Dhaka is strategically located about 25–30 km northwest of Dhaka city center. It lies in Savar sub-district, known for its peaceful rural life and scenic farmland. Precisely, the location of Golap Gram can be pinpointed via GPS on the Dhaka–Savar highway.

It’s accessible yet feels like a different world altogether.

Best Time to Visit Golap Gram Near Dhaka

Timing matters, especially for nature lovers. Follow these seasonal tips:

  • Peak blooming: November to February offers the best rose displays.
  • Avoid monsoon: June to September brings heavy rain and muddy paths.
  • Shoulder seasons: March–April feature gentle weather and fewer crowds.

How to Reach Golap Gram Savar Dhaka Division

🚗 By Car or Taxi

  • Best and most convenient
  • Use GPS; follow the Dhaka–Savar Highway
  • Travel time: ~45 minutes assuming light traffic

🚕 Ride-Sharing Services

  • Ideal for urban and tourist travelers
  • Notify the driver: “Take me to Golap Gram Savar Dhaka Division
  • Confirm the exact location with the driver

🚌 Public Transport

  • Take a bus to Savar Sadar
  • Walk or rickshaw ride for the last 2–3 km
  • Cheapest but slower and less comfortable

🚲 Cycling Adventures

  • Great for adventure-seekers
  • Finish the last part by local bicycle or rickshaw

Budget Guide

ItemApprox. Cost (BDT)
Transport (Dhaka–Savar)400–800 (round-trip)
Entrance Fee150–250
Guide Fee (optional)200–400 per group
Bike Rental100–200 per hour
Boating200–300 per session
Meals100–300 per person
Accommodation (Night)1,000–3,000 per night

Expect to pay around 2,000–4,000 BDT per person for a full day. Add more for overnight stays.
